バックアップスクリプト権限の問題

バックアップスクリプト権限の問題

ユーザーという名前のサーバーがあり、deploy-userそのユーザーに関連する複数のWebサイトをバックアップするバックアップスクリプトを作成しました。ただし、バックアップしたいWebサイトの1つ/home/usera/web/www.example.com/some/random_dirに属するディレクトリがありますapache-data-user

deploy-userこのディレクトリをバックアップするにはどのような権限を付与する必要がありますか?私が知っているオプションは次のとおりです。

  • スクリプトを次のように実行しますroot。実際にはそうしたくありません。
  • apache-data-userdeploy-user同じグループに追加します。しかし、それではapache-data-user多くの権限があります。

このディレクトリをバックアップする最良の方法を提案する人はいますか?

ベストアンサー1

/etc/groupsでデフォルトのApacheユーザーグループを見つけます。

展開ユーザーをグループに追加します。

おすすめ記事